Cornell Anthony Gowdy (born October 2, 1963) is a former American football defensive back who played two seasons in the National Football League with the Dallas Cowboys and Pittsburgh Steelers. Gowdy played college football at Morgan State University.[1] He was a scout for the New Orleans Saints from 1997 to 2003. He later served as a scout for the Kansas City Chiefs from 2003 to 2009.[2]
